People have to understand Security
In the old days, before nearly everyone had a computer, there wasn't as much of a problem with the computers we did have but, I worked in a number of areas where security was breached by people who were just Lax. In one headquarters building we used to go around at night and check there secretaries desk. You would look at the ribbon on her typwriter, you might rmember them, or delve into her stacks of carbon paper. It was common back then to find that both the ribbon and the carbon paper were made up of a kind of plastic that would leave clear impressions of the letters when looked at, so it was easy to see what hsd been tpyed on them. Many times we woule turn in these item with the words Secret or Top Secret on them. This was usually because they were in a hurry to go home, on just did not consider this to be a problem. This was going on in enviroment were it was required to unplug the phone when it was not being used, and to announce to the office "phone off hook", or "phone back on hook". The point is that people get lazy, and if they do not REALLY understand the seriousness of it they just won't take the extra time. Maybe it is just easier to put a page in the trash, going out the door on the way home, rather than the burn bag or even the safe.
